Output 31ff57d43edd7a014c4e0ae16839002d54d31a1342a795f2b7c2d85d5f5b5baf:0

value
5990500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f07d07e7ea26c70132212be68013d5e9a2fae992 OP_EQUAL
address
3Pcbst4Aede55q78xyEHVcFAV5WYDunzB1
transaction
31ff57d43edd7a014c4e0ae16839002d54d31a1342a795f2b7c2d85d5f5b5baf
spent
true